Turtlely Spaced Out Poem by Ima Ryma

Turtlely Spaced Out



I be a giant turtle with
The whole of Earth upon my back.
Got conjured up in human myth,
Humans have such conjuring knack.
So why a turtle some do ask?
Perseverance, longevity
Make me well chosen for this task,
Carrying the world upon me.
I know that science now disputes
This turtle having such a role,
My tripping out earthly pursuits.
Science has to feel in control.

Going through space and time will tell
If I keep Earth upon my shell.
